(2016-08-17, 11:41)blackbanana Wrote: Hey,

Im using kodi 16.1 jarvis with DSplayer, LAV filters, Xysubfilters and madVR. Whenever i play a video it gets zoomed and i can only see 1/4 of the picture. If i use windowed mode it works.

Debug log: http://pastebin.com/Ldje1qU5

I have tried:
  • Fullscreen exclusive mode disabled in kodi
  • Hardware acceleration off
  • Uninstalling Reclock

Another problem im experiencing is when i open the property page for all the internal filters it doesnt show everything.

Picture: http://imgur.com/a/lkKEF

Thank you in advance guys!

You have increased the desktop zoom. That is why you can't see the entire dialog. This is probably a bug in DSPlayer. I don't know how to fix it without disabling the zoom.

Does MPC-HC work or does it also show the same problem? Try accessing video settings during playback to see if the zoom settings there have changed.

If you mean my desktop zoom in windows its set to 300% (default). I tried decreasing it to 100% but i still got the zoom problem in kodi and i cant have it on 100% anyway since my resolution is 3840x2160 and everything is to tiny at 100% zoom. If i press "\" button twice in kodi it works. But i would rather like it to work normally when i play a video without having to press "\" everytime i want to watch something.

IMAGE: http://imgur.com/a/zje6j

I would rather use DSplayer. But i will try with MPC-HC.

Right click Kodi and pick Properties, head to Compatibility tab and disable DPI scaling. Restart the PC. Also, if you're disabling DPI scale inside of Windows, or set it back to 100% you need to restart the PC for it to take effect. But disable it on Kodi so you can keep 300% on the rest of the OS. Let me know if this helps. Remember to restart the PC before you say it doesn't work. Cause it's usually the problem.

When you're using DPI scaling in general, you need to take this into consideration when ever you install an "older" application or a poorly optimized app, since they don't do well with scaling. I have had the issue with DSplayer and various emulators i.e. my PS1 emulator, it did the 1/4th of the screen thing too. Just have to disable DPI scaling directly on the app and it works great. Good luck.
